Linda, alot of ppl have had alot of success through The Aston Way I wished I would've had this opportunity. But I didn't have a tapering option. I was taking 1mg. 3 times a day for 14+yrs. When your body developes a tolerance to xanax you become hooked.It no longer helps unless you take higher dosages. You can have withdrawls and still be taking xanax because you build up tolerance to the drug.I hope to be free from these withdrawls soon. Google Ashton alot of ppl.
